Scams to watch either way

  • Curbside 'limo' tout

    Person offers a flat-rate town car for $80–$120 to downtown.

    Avoid: Ignore. Use MARTA, Uber, or the official taxi line.

  • Unmarked car at arrivals

    Driver claims to be your rideshare without showing the app.

    Avoid: Always verify license plate and driver name in the app.
